Output 13872f1e37d386643e75b67ba350dbd0833c7a754b01412435d19324b0018d06:7

value
307569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f327581d6979d86247582dc444099403c5c41c OP_EQUAL
address
3LvR7Sd7UMectZENrVCqMY1ig2SXpUbLeX
transaction
13872f1e37d386643e75b67ba350dbd0833c7a754b01412435d19324b0018d06
confirmations
329148
spent
true